Methadone is a drug used in the treatment of opiate addiction. Someone who wants to stop taking heroin or prescription pain killers can get enrolled into a methadone clinic in or near Deer River where they ingest it on a daily basis to avoid withdrawal, stave off cravings and essentially substitute their addiction with a legal medication. Many people who begin methadone maintenance treatment remain on it for many years, considering coming off it can produce withdrawal symptoms much worse than even heroin withdrawal. Methadone is a full opioid agonist, just like heroin and morphine. However, it remains in the body longer which is why the withdrawal from it can be so painful and last so long. Additionally, because methadone can remain in the body for so long, users may not even start experiencing withdrawal for a day or two if they stop taking it. Methadone withdrawal resembles that of other opiates, and feels similar to a severe flu which may include chills, fever, profuse sweating, nausea and vomiting, muscle and bone aches and pain, stomach cramping, acute insomnia, etc.

Methadone withdrawal can be made more comfortable and manageable in a detox facility which accepts patients withdrawing from the drug. Some centers provide a medically managed detox while others help the individual withdrawal off the drug cold turkey without any medications.
